KAZUHITO YOSHIZAKI HIROSHI SASAKI KIMIKO KATO 《The Japanese psychological research》2008,50(3):105-116
Abstract: The aim of the present study was to investigate the possibility that a shift toward a within‐hemisphere advantage would emerge when two stimulus items receive, respectively, different processing (vs. when they receive similar processing). Using right‐handed participants, we briefly presented two Kanji color‐word items as either within‐field or across‐fields. Viewers had to match the two items in terms of ink color (a color‐matching task) or word meaning (a name‐matching task). Each Kanji color word was presented with the same (congruent) or different (incongruent) ink color relative to the word meaning. Our results were twofold. First, a within‐field advantage appeared in the relatively easier color‐matching task, whereas an across‐field advantage tended to occur in the relatively harder name‐matching task. Second, in the word‐matching task an across‐field advantage appeared when both Kanji color words appeared in similar processing manners (both congruent or both incongruent), whereas a within‐field advantage occurred when processing of two Kanji items differed (one congruent and one incongruent). These results suggested that a shift toward a within‐hemisphere advantage occurs when two items are processed in respectively different ways. 相似文献

To enhance understanding of neuropsychological processing underlying chemosensory event-related potentials (CSERPs), the objective of the present study was to compare CSERPs with auditory (AERPs) and visual event-related potentials (VERPs), and to approach the question of similarities in neuropsychological processing by means of correlation and cluster analyses. A multisensory ERP protocol was used, in which olfactory/chemosomatosensory (pyridine), auditory (1000-Hz tone) and visual (white circle) stimuli were presented in a pseudo-randomized sequence to 18 young, healthy adults. The results show (1) a morphological relation between P2 and P3 components that is different for the chemosensory than for the auditory and visual modalities, (2) a relatively weak association between the chemosensory and auditory/visual modalities for P3 in terms of both correlation and cluster, and (3) a P2/P3 cluster for the chemosensory but not auditory or visual modality. This supports the claim that the chemosensory P2 and P3 components reflect similar neuropsychological processes. 相似文献

The Neural Basis of Selective Attention: Cortical Sources and Targets of Attentional Modulation 总被引:1,自引:0,他引:1
Steven Yantis 《Current directions in psychological science》2008,17(2):86-90
ABSTRACT— Selective attention is an intrinsic component of perceptual representation in a visual system that is hierarchically organized. Modulatory signals originate in brain regions that represent behavioral goals; these signals specify which perceptual objects are to be represented by sensory neurons that are subject to contextual modulation. Attention can be deployed to spatial locations, features, or objects, and corresponding modulatory signals must be targeted within these domains. Open questions include how nonspatial perceptual domains are modulated by attention and how abstract goals are transformed into targeted modulatory signals. 相似文献

Rochelle S. Newman 《Current directions in psychological science》2008,17(3):229-232
ABSTRACT— This article summarizes recent findings on infant word learning and recognition. Infants initially store very detailed representations of words, including details that are not truly necessary for word recognition. As they are exposed to more varied productions of words, they develop more sophisticated knowledge about which details are important, and streamline their representations, allowing them to better recognize words across different contexts, speakers, and environments. 相似文献

等量的视觉任务呈现在双侧视野比仅仅呈现在单侧视野能够获得更好的任务表现, 这被称为双侧视野优势(bilateral field advantage BFA)。BFA产生于两个紧密连接的机制:枕叶视皮层内的竞争性相互作用及背侧额顶叶网络自上而下的注意调控。前者主要发生在V1–V4等与视网膜存在拓扑映射关系的视皮层区, 后者则主要涉及两侧的顶内沟、右侧楔前叶及额眼区。未来的研究可以进一步采用三维立体视觉材料探讨BFA, 考察它与其它视野效应间交互的脑机制, 同时也可尝试解决背侧额顶叶网络的各脑区在系统的功能连接方面尚存的争议。 相似文献

在三个实验中, 我们利用功能性磁共振成像(functional magnetic resonance imaging, fMRI)技术考察了在简单特征搜索任务和客体内联合搜索任务中任务维度干扰项的同质性(或称一致性, homogeneity)和任务无关维度干扰信息的同质性对视觉搜索行为的影响及其神经机制。主要探讨了三个问题:(1) 任务维度干扰信息的同质性与目标存在性之间交互作用的神经机制; (2) 任务维度干扰信息的同质性与任务无关维度干扰信息的同质性之间的交互作用及其神经机制; (3) 上述神经机制在不同类型的视觉搜索(特征搜索和联合搜索)中的异同。 相似文献

主语优先是言语加工中的一种语序效应, 它具体表现为三个方面:论元歧义句的理解过程中, 首论元倾向于被解释为主语; 非歧义句的理解过程中, 首论元为宾语时的加工难于首论元为主语时的加工; 关系从句的理解过程中, 主语的提取比宾语的提取更容易。本文对主语优先现象主要进行了以下方面的论述:① 结合印欧语系和非印欧语系中的各种类型的语言, 详细分析了主语优先现象及其普遍性与特殊性; ② 主语优先现象的理论解释:基于工作记忆的理论、句法关联理论、突出性特征理论和基于频率的理论; ③ 与主语优先现象有关的脑电成分及其所体现的认知加工过程。最后, 结合已有的研究, 指出了主语优先现象未来的研究方向。 相似文献

This review pursues the idea that a dual visual system approach is fruitful for interpreting work on infant cognition. We provide examples from the visual perception and cognition literature demonstrating that the potential graspability of stimuli typically used in infant studies influence how these stimuli are processed by the infant brain. Specifically, we argue that small, local, familiar and moving stimuli are more likely to be processed by the dorsal (how or action) stream of visual processing. In contrast, larger, stationary objects are likely to be processed by the ventral (what or perception) stream. This analysis clarifies apparently conflicting results in the literature. 相似文献
